Sondhi to join Kotak Mahindra as president

Mumbai: Ajay Sondhi is joining the Kotak Mahindra group as group president (institutions) and vice chairman and managing director, Kotak Mahindra Capital Company Ltd, a joint venture with Goldman Sachs.

Sondhi will have functional responsibility for all investment banking and institutional broking activities of the group.

In his role as group president (institutions), Sondhi will be responsible for managing the corporate and institutional relationships across businesses of the group, including the commercial banking business, and focus in particular on deriving synergies across the various businesses.

Sondhi will also be a director on the board of the parent company, Kotak Mahindra Finance Ltd (KMFL), which is converting into a bank. He will work closely with Uday Kotak on group strategy and management, including building the commercial banking business.

Says KMFL vice chairman Uday Kotak: "Ajay brings with him a wealth of expertise, experience and goodwill of relationships, which will add value to the group. His joining strengthens the process of institutionalisation of Kotak Mahindra."

Says Goldman Sachs (Asia) LLC president Richard Gnodde: "I am delighted that a banker of Ajays proven capabilities has joined our joint venture. Our partner, Kotak Mahindra, already has the premier banking and securities franchise in India, and Ajays appointment will only strengthen it further to take advantage of growing opportunities with Indias world-class technology companies and the government as it privatises state-owned industries."

Sondhi has 20 years of experience in the banking industry and joins the Kotak Mahindra group from UBS Warburg, where he has been the managing director and country head for India since March 1998. Sondhi has previously worked with Barclays Bank/BZW as group CEO for India, Salomon Brothers, Hong Kong and Citibank NA India.

Kotak Mahindra is one of Indias leading financial services groups. The parent, KMFL, is a leader in retail and commercial financing and has received an in-principle approval from the Reserve Bank of India to convert itself into a commercial bank.

Kotak Mahindra Primus Ltd, a joint venture with Ford Credit, is Indias leading car finance company. Kotak Mahindra Capital Company Ltd and Kotak Securities Ltd are both joint ventures with Goldman Sachs, the leading global investment bank, and are leaders in their respective fields of investment banking and broking.

Kotak Mahindra Asset Management Company Ltd, with assets under management of over Rs 1,900 crore and Om Kotak Mahindra Life Insurance Company Ltd, a joint venture with Old Mutual, are large and growing players in their businesses.

The group, operating in over 50 cities in India and the US, the UK and the UAE, employs over 1,000 dedicated professionals and services a client-base of over half-a-million customers.
